Job Openings RQ09836 - Sr. Technology Architect

About the job RQ09836 - Sr. Technology Architect

RQ09836 - Sr. Technology Architect

Toronto

Candidate is required to come in office 3 days a week

Contract: 5 months 

The consultant will work from the Product Management Office and collaborate closely with engineering and architecture teams to support the operationalization and maturation of Azure and AWS cloud products. The Senior Technical Architect will have extensive experience in operationalizing Azure and AWS public cloud services across IaaS, PaaS, and SaaS environments. This includes integrating, configuring, and enabling cloud products for enterprise use while ensuring they comply with OPS IT standards, security guardrails, and governance frameworks. Examples include data and analytics platforms (such as Microsoft Fabric), management and monitoring tools, and identity and governance services that enable secure, standardized, and scalable cloud adoption across the organization.

The consultant will deliver tangible outcomes such as the development of business cases and executive materials to support decision-making and investment planning, integration and enablement of prioritized Azure and AWS cloud products, implementation of management and governance tools aligned with enterprise standards, and documentation of operational procedures and compliance frameworks that strengthen the overall product management practice.

Product Roadmaps: Development and maintenance of detailed product roadmaps outlining the sequencing, dependencies, and timelines for onboarding and maturing Azure and AWS cloud services within the OPS environment.

Operationalized Cloud Products: Azure and AWS services configured, integrated, and made available for enterprise consumption in alignment with OPS IT standards, governance frameworks, and security guardrails. This includes key platforms such as Microsoft Fabric, Azure Data Factory, and management and governance tools (e.g., Microsoft Entra ID, Azure Monitor, AWS Identity and Access Management).

Implementation Playbooks and Runbooks: Documentation outlining integration steps, configuration parameters, release processes, and operational support procedures for each cloud product.

Product Onboarding Frameworks: Standardized onboarding materials and reusable templates that enable developer and product teams to securely adopt and consume cloud services.

Architecture and Design Artifacts: Solution diagrams, configuration blueprints, and decision records developed in collaboration with solution and platform architects.

Governance and Compliance Alignment Reports: Documentation confirming adherence to OPS governance, data sovereignty, and identity management requirements.

Automation and Optimization Plans: Recommendations or implemented workflows that enhance reliability, reduce manual effort, and improve cost efficiency.

Knowledge Transfer and Training Materials: Sessions, guides, and reference materials to ensure effective transition of operational knowledge to OPS teams.

Roadmap and Progress Reports: Regular updates outlining progress toward product enablement milestones, risks, dependencies, and integration timelines for Azure and AWS products.
